For anyone who is working towards exams or qualifications structured French tuition can make a world of differance. Having somebody who knows the syllabus & understands what examiners are looking for can really boost your chances of success. They will spot bad habits early doors and help you to polish things up before they stick. Its not just about grammar drills either - a good tutor mixes in listening and speakin so you do'nt freeze when you're actually asked a question. Beyond language itself, many tutours now offer workshops on French culture and customs. These are brilliant if you're planning to visit or work in France, as they gobeyond just words & phrases. You learn about etiquette, greetings, table manners, and the kind of unspoken rules that can make a big difference . People in Shifnal love these sessions cos they make the whole experience more real - not just about learning a language but understanding the people behind it.
